
총 432개
-
딥러닝의 통계적 이해 출석 수업 과제물 (2023, 만점)2025.01.241. Teachable Machine을 이용한 머신러닝 모델 구축 Teachable Machine을 활용하여 이미지를 학습시켰다. 사용한 이미지는 구글 이미지에서 '귀멸의 칼날'이라는 애니메이션의 주인공 4명의 다른 사진들을 각각 10장씩 찾은 뒤 머신러닝의 입력값으로 사용하였다. 본 머신러닝으로 실제로 가지고 있는 피규어 사진을 찍어 이 사진을 입력하면 애니메이션 캐릭터를 정확하게 분류할 수 있는지 파악하고자 하였다. 다양한 하이퍼파라미터 조정을 통해 최적의 정확도를 얻고자 하였으나, 설정에 따른 결과 비교를 대량으로 진행하여 거...2025.01.24
-
인공지능의 개념과 기술 그리고 활용사례2025.01.091. 인공지능의 개념 인공지능은 인간의 학습, 추론, 문제 해결 등의 능력을 컴퓨터 프로그램이나 시스템을 통해 모방하거나 수행하는 기술을 의미합니다. 인공지능의 주요 특징 중 하나는 기계가 데이터를 학습하고 경험을 쌓아 나가는 능력을 가지고 있다는 것입니다. 이를 통해 기계는 문제를 해결하거나 패턴을 파악할 수 있으며, 인간의 학습과정을 모방하여 새로운 상황에 대처할 수 있게 됩니다. 2. 머신러닝과 딥러닝 머신러닝은 데이터를 기반으로 컴퓨터 시스템이 학습하고 예측을 수행하는 기술이며, 지도 학습, 비지도 학습, 강화 학습 등의 방...2025.01.09
-
[글로벌 비즈니스 애널리틱스] 비즈니스 애널리틱스의 역사와 정의, 관련 용어 설명2025.01.261. 비즈니스 애널리틱스의 역사 비즈니스 애널리틱스는 20세기 후반부터 본격적으로 발전하기 시작했다. 1960년대와 70년대에는 데이터 처리 기술의 발전이 주로 통계적 분석과 의사결정 지원 시스템(DSS)에 중점을 두고 있었다. 1990년대에는 데이터베이스 관리 시스템(DBMS)과 데이터 마이닝 기법이 등장하면서 보다 복잡한 데이터 분석이 가능해졌다. 2000년대 들어서는 빅데이터와 클라우드 컴퓨팅의 등장으로 인해 데이터 수집과 저장, 분석이 용이해지면서 비즈니스 애널리틱스가 더욱 발전하였다. 2. 비즈니스 애널리틱스의 정의 비즈니...2025.01.26
-
파이썬프로그래밍 - 파이썬의 개념과 특징을 정의하고, 파이썬으로 할 수 있는 일 3가지를 실제 사례를 들어 작성하시오.2025.01.161. 파이썬의 개념과 특징 파이썬은 1991년 귀도 반 로섬(Guido van Rossum)에 의해 개발된 고급 프로그래밍 언어입니다. 파이썬은 읽기 쉬운 문법과 동적 타이핑(dynamic typing), 인터프리터(interpreter) 방식의 언어로 잘 알려져 있습니다. 또한 객체 지향 프로그래밍(Object-Oriented Programming)과 함수형 프로그래밍(Functional Programming)을 지원합니다. 파이썬의 주요 특징으로는 간결하고 읽기 쉬운 문법, 광범위한 표준 라이브러리, 플랫폼 독립성, 동적 타이핑...2025.01.16
-
머신러닝에서의 차원축소2025.05.101. 차원 축소 차원 축소는 고차원 데이터를 저차원으로 변환하는 과정으로, 데이터의 복잡성을 줄이고 특징을 추출하거나 시각화하기 위해 사용됩니다. 주요 방법으로는 특징 선택과 특징 추출이 있으며, 차원 축소의 이점은 데이터 시각화, 계산 효율성 향상, 잡음 제거 등입니다. 2. 차원의 개념 차원은 데이터를 표현하기 위해 필요한 축의 수를 의미하며, 각 차원은 데이터의 특정 특성을 나타내는 변수 또는 속성이 됩니다. 차원이 높을수록 데이터의 복잡성과 계산 비용이 증가하므로 차원 축소가 필요합니다. 3. 특징(feature)의 개념 특...2025.05.10
-
공업수학 ) 공업수학의 차원(次元, dimension) 도구 중 한 가지 선택 후 주제 대상의 효과적 활용에 대해 장점이나 근거, 예시 등을 구체적으로 제시하되 자기 고유 의견을 포함시켜 논술2025.01.241. 벡터(vector)의 효과적 활용 벡터는 선형대수학의 기본 단위라고 할 수 있으며 다양한 데이터들을 쉽게 표현할 수 있다는 점이 큰 장점이라고 할 수 있다. 데이터를 다양한 피처로 표현할 수 있으며, 피처를 목록화시키게 되면 데이터 사이언스에서는 벡터가 곧 피처의 목록이 될 수 있어 데이터 특징을 쉽게 표현할 수 있다는 점이 장점이고 효과적인 활용으로 평가될 수 있다. 또한 데이터들을 표현하는 식을 찾기 위해서 좌표계를 활용해 식을 찾을 수 있는 지도를 만들 수 있다는 점에서 효과적인 활용으로 평가될 수 있다. 최근 머신러닝과...2025.01.24
-
인공지능의 학습과 강한 인공지능의 등장 가능성2025.05.091. 인공지능의 학습 인공지능의 핵심적인 특징은 그것이 학습을 할 수 있다는 것이다. 인공지능의 학습은 기본적으로 수많은 예시를 통해 이루어진다. 대표적인 학습 방식으로 머신러닝(Machine Learning)이 있다. 머신러닝(또는 기계학습)은 컴퓨터를 학습시켜 스스로 규칙을 형성하도록 하는 인공지능 개발 방식이다. 즉 머신러닝은 알고리즘(Algorithm)을 만들어 내는 알고리즘으로, 머신러닝을 통해 컴퓨터가 스스로 프로그램을 작성하기 때문에 사람은 별도의 프로그램을 작성할 필요가 없다. 딥 러닝 (Deep learning)은 ...2025.05.09
-
파이썬을 이용한 불법 사이트 탐지 및 차단2025.04.281. 불법 사이트 탐지 이 프로젝트는 파이썬을 사용하여 불법 사이트를 탐지하고 차단하는 기능을 제공합니다. 주요 기능으로는 구글 검색을 통해 불법 사이트 URL을 추출하고, 이를 hosts 파일에 차단하는 것입니다. 또한 머신러닝 기술을 활용하여 URL의 악성 여부를 판단하고, meta 태그의 키워드 필터링을 통해 유해 사이트를 탐지하는 기능을 포함하고 있습니다. 2. 구글 검색 및 URL 추출 이 프로젝트는 구글 검색을 통해 불법 사이트 URL을 추출하는 기능을 제공합니다. 특정 키워드로 구글 검색을 수행하고, 검색 결과에서 불법...2025.04.28
-
역사상 가장 위대한 정리 - 베이즈 정리2025.05.081. 베이즈 정리 베이즈 정리는 18세기 영국의 수학자 토머스 베이즈에 의해 처음으로 발표되었으며, 그 특이한 특성과 혁신적인 접근 방식으로 오랜기간 많은 이들에게 영감을 주고 있을 뿐 아니라, 최근 새롭게 다시 폭발적으로 주목받고 있습니다. 그 이유는 바로 머신러닝과 같은 새로운 분야에서의 그 쓰임이 점차 필수적인 요소가 되어가고 있기 때문입니다. 베이지안을 활용한 머신러닝은 데이터에서 불확실성과 확률적 추론을 다루는 데 베이즈 정리를 그 기반으로 하고 있습니다. 머신러닝에 베이즈 정리가 활용됨으로써 관측된 데이터를 바탕으로 예측...2025.05.08
-
인공지능의 개념과 기술 그리고 활용사례2025.01.021. 인공지능의 개념 인공지능은 기계가 인간의 지능을 모방하거나 구현하는 기술을 의미합니다. 이는 문제 해결, 학습, 추론, 자연어 이해 등의 인간의 지능적인 능력을 컴퓨터 프로그램이나 기계가 수행할 수 있도록 하는 분야를 포함합니다. 강한 인공지능은 인간과 동등한 지능을 가진 인공 시스템을 의미하며, 약한 인공지능은 특정한 작업이나 문제 해결에 특화된 인공 시스템을 의미합니다. 2. 인공지능의 주요 기술 인공지능의 주요 기술에는 머신러닝, 딥러닝, 자연어 처리가 있습니다. 머신러닝은 데이터에서 학습하고 패턴을 인식하여 결정을 내리...2025.01.02